Content | This axe is a backpacker's delight, and great for splitting kindling! It is small enough for carrying, yet big enough to get you the firewood you need. Individually hardened in Snow and Nealley's workshop for strength, this axe will be by your side for years to come. Features Snow and Nealley's best-selling 1-3/4 lb. Hudson Bay head fitted to a knobbed 18" select American hickory handle. The shorter handle allows one-handed use. Genuine leather blade guard is included.
The Penobscot Bay Kindling Axe is forged, tempered, ground, and assembled in the USA of US materials.

What to expect when you receive your new axe
All Snow and Nealley axes are hand-assembled and finished in a small craftsman's shop. You can expect the grain of the axe handle and the texture of the leather guard to vary from the picture in this listing. In addition, there may be slight variations in the finish on the head.
Snow and Nealley gives each axe head a clearcoat finish to prevent rust during shipping. The finish will come off during sharpening and use. This is normal.
Axe heads are hand-tempered and hand-ground. They are shipped sharp enough to cut, but without the final edge that many users will prefer. You may add the final touches according to your preference with a file, grinding stone, or grinding wheel.
| The Hults Bruk Aneby is a stout medium sized axe.
A great axe for camping or hunting designed to offer considerable power and leverage in a compact size. Ideally suited for light forest work, splitting smaller firewood and felling smaller sized trees. The Aneby can be comfortably used with one hand or both hands, and features a rounded poll for skinning. This item has an axe head weight of 2 Lbs and a handle length of 20 inches.
- The axe head is hand-forged and made from Swedish axe steel in a foundry that has been in operation since 1697.
- As part of the hand grinding production process, the steel is struck multiple times thereby increasing its density and resulting in more durability of the axe.
- The head is constructed in such a way that there is a tempered zone designed to hold a very sharp edge even after many sharpenings.
- The curved hickory handle is treated with linseed oil.
- Each axe comes with a traditional leather protective sheath. (Replacement sheaths are available) The axe is shipped in its own storage box and comes with a detailed users manual.
